Benno the Mad wrote:
just had a discussion about this with Zed.

What do you guys call the pouches you have all your snot in when you're out inthe field patrolling? Spare mags, water bottles, grenades, that sort of shit. Down here its Webbing, Zed calls it GRU (GRound Utility set). we had one corporal at recruits who called it his work shirt (he was an ADG).


I can't say for the other services, but in the USMC we call it our 'deuce' gear. Or the full name 782 gear. 782 is the designation on the Corps supply roster and the Infantry just shortened it to 'deuce' gear.

Benno the Mad wrote:
thats interesting. i've never really refered to anything by its number, unless its the easiest way to know it.

how is two deuce anyway?


So you are not a poker player eh? :w

Deuce = 2
Trey = 3
One-Eyed Jacks = Jack only showing one side of face
Suicide King = King with sword going through his head.

Some of the more 'colorful' names from poker.

So a 2 is a deuce to any poker player, and in the military we played a LOT of card games. :bs And since the last number in the designation is a two, it became 'deuce' gear.

Just like 'Ma Deuce' is the slang term for the M-2 .50 caliber Browning Heavy machine Gun.

Benno the Mad wrote:
...where did you get that trench knife? i want one, even if i have to make it myself.


I bought mine in a pawn shop outside Camp Lejeune. Evidently someone else had pawned it and had forgotten it there. And this one was an honest to god WW1 Trench knife. Still has the faint US Army stamp on the brass knuckles.

Great close in fighting knife, it can kill you three ways, Blade, Brass Knuckles, or the Bolt holding the blade in place.
